   A couple of days came and went, team seven had some small jobs around the village. Jobs like taking out the trash for some seniors and weeding some gardens. But today’s job totally pushed Naruto’s buttons. Today they had the dishonor of finding a missing cat. That wasn’t really that bad. It was almost to easy. But once they had the cat, well let’s just say there were band aids and bactine all around.

    Needless to say Naruto raised a rather large ruckus after that mission. One that landed them a job escorting home a bridge builder. A mission that was promised to be a simple and easy task for a group of genin.

    They had all met up at the front gate after taking a moment to gather their supplies.  As they were walking out Naruto ran in front before turning back to the group with both arms raised.

“Yeaaaah!” Naruto shouted excitedly.

“Why are you so excited Naruto?”  Sakura questioned out of confusion.

“This is the first time I’ve ever left the leaf village!” Naruto exclaimed happily. “I’m a traveler now! Believe it!”

“Am I suppose to trust my life to this runt? He’s a joke!” the old bridge builder complained.

“He’s with me and I’m a jonin so you don’t need to worry.” Kakashi chuckled softly.

    As Naruto began experiencing his own mini spiral at the old man’s insult, team sevens sensei gave Sasuko a nod once they were away from the village.

   Catching the exchange Naruto quickly settled down and jogged back then Sasuko’s side as she ran through the hand signs. Dropping her henge as a boy and standing there before the group in all her glorious self. The bridge builder coughed as his mouth full of sake went down the wrong pipe from the shock and Naruto snickered at him softly.

“Now there’s two little girls!? How could you possibly protect me?” he grumbled half drunk.

“No need to worry about her. She has reasons for her actions, but those are none of your concern. Also, she was the best student in her class, so this team is your best shot at protection on a c rank mission.” Kakashi stated calmly.

   Sasuko gave the old man one last long bored look before turning back to Naruto with a bright smile on her face.

“You really shouldn’t argue with clients.” She scolded lightly. “even when they are rude and deserve it.”

“Shuddup ya brat.” Naruto tried to sound mean as his face turned red. “It may be easier for you to concentrate on the mission like this, but your only gonna make it harder for me.”

   Sakura and Kakashi could both be heard snickering at his comment before the old man mumbled something about this not being a date.

   Bad mood successfully diverted, they all began to walk again. Kakashi began to ask Mr. Tazuna about the bridge he was building as they set a steady pace.

   It was getting close to noon and Sasuko was walking next to Sakura as they had their own little conversation. They had just passed a random puddle and nobody else seemed to be the least bit tense. That is, except for their sensei. He acted normally but Sasuko seen it the instant his shoulders tensed for a brief second. Most people wouldn’t have seen it, but Sasuko was always good at seeing the tiniest gestures.

   She did her best to fallow her sensei’s lead and behaved as normally as she could manage. But every sound, every rustle of leaves and tiny sound of forest creatures had her listening to everything. All of her senses on high alert as she carried on a natural conversation with the pinkette.

   It happened suddenly and had everyone startled momentarily. The chains came out of nowhere and wrapped up their sensei like a burrito before abruptly pulling him to shreds.
